Timberwolves vs. Grizzlies Prediction & Pick

While the Timberwolves have had more success than the Grizzlies lately, it's not like Minnesota has been beating championship contenders. The T-Wolves' last three victories came against the Toronto Raptors, Houston Rockets and New Orleans Pelicans, who have a combined winning percentage of just 40.1%.

Although the Grizzlies' road trip has been a disaster, it's worth noting that three of those losses were only by one or two points. After keeping things close, I can see Memphis bouncing back tonight. It helps that the Grizzlies average the seventh-most road points (114.4 PPG), whereas the Timberwolves allow the fifth-most at home (115.7 PPG).

Minnesota will also be shorthanded with Karl-Anthony Towns (calf) already ruled out while Rudy Gobert (groin) is questionable. The Grizzlies are good enough to take advantage of these injuries and should be able to escape Target Center with the win.

Final Score Prediction: Grizzlies: 119 | Timberwolves: 114

Timberwolves vs. Grizzlies Best Bet

This game's projected total is one of the highest of the night, however, I don't expect the Timberwolves and Grizzlies to surpass 238.5 points. For starters, the under is 9-3 in Memphis' last 12 road games, as well as 7-2 in Minnesota's last nine against Central Division opponents.

Furthermore, the under has been hit in six of the Timberwolves' last seven games against the Grizzlies, finishing with fewer than 238.5 points in each contest. With both sides also missing key players tonight due to injury, the under is the best bet.

Bet: Under 238.5 Points (-110)
